Get an Electric Radiant Infrared Heating Unit for That

Much like a furnace or HVAC system, these units are a capital improvement. These units are low maintenance; no moving parts, no air flow to kick up dust and dander, nothing to take apart and clean or service, just an occasional wipe down. Continue reading

Heating and Air Procedures: The Fundamentals of a Furnace Tune Up

A furnace tune up cleans your home’s heating and air system, allowing it to perform at its peak ability, while investigating the safety of your equipment for defective or damaged parts that can pose potential hazards. There are several advantages to staying current and proactive as a homeowner that will save you money instantly with an efficient operating system, as well as long-term by extending the life of your climate control appliances.
